Patio Drain Installation in Birmingham, AL
Patio drain installation services focus on creating effective drainage solutions for outdoor living areas, helping homeowners manage water runoff and prevent pooling or flooding. These projects typically involve installing drains such as trench drains, channel drains, or catch basins around patios, walkways, or other paved areas to ensure proper water flow away from the property. Homeowners often request this service when building a new patio, upgrading an existing one, or addressing drainage issues caused by improper grading or heavy rainfall, aiming to protect their landscape and foundation.
Before requesting patio drain installation, property owners should consider the layout of their outdoor space, the source of water runoff, and the best locations for drainage to maximize effectiveness. Understanding the type of drainage system suitable for the property’s needs, as well as any local regulations or property restrictions, can help ensure the project meets expectations. Clear communication about the area’s existing drainage challenges and desired outcomes will support a smooth installation process and long-term performance.

Patio Drain Installation Questions
What is involved in patio drain installation? The process includes assessing the area, digging trenches, and installing drainage components to direct water away from the patio.
Why is proper patio drainage important? Effective drainage prevents water pooling, reduces soil erosion, and protects the patio structure from water damage.
What types of drainage systems are used for patios? Common options include French drains, channel drains, and surface drains, chosen based on the property's layout and water flow needs.
When should a patio drain be installed or replaced? Installation or replacement is recommended when existing drainage is inadequate, causing water pooling or damage to the patio area.
